Energy saving tips
Information regarding heating sys-
tems with underfloor heating
Underfloor heating systems are slow,
low temperature heating systems and
only respond very slowly to short-term
temperature changes.
■ Therefore, heating with the reduced
room temperature at night and ena-
bling of "Economy mode" during
short absences do not result in signif-
icant energy savings.
■ As heat pumps are largely operated in
conjunction with underfloor heating
systems, no reduction of the room
temperature is preset at the factory.
For additional energy saving functions of
the heat pump control unit, please con-
tact your heating contractor.
Further recommendations:
■ Correct ventilation.
Briefly open windows C fully and at
the same time close thermostatic radi-
ator valves D (if no domestic ventila-
tion system is installed).
■ Close roller shutters (if installed) at
dusk.
■ Set thermostatic valves D correctly.
■ Never cover radiators E or thermo-
static valves D.
■ Controlled DHW consumption: A
shower generally uses less energy
than a bath.
